Perlにて
取得した数値に
sprintf("%03d",$数値);
のようにゼロ埋めをしたいのですが
変数に格納される数値は最大7桁あり、
数値によって埋める0の数が動的に
変えるためにはどのようにコーディングしたらいいのでしょうか。
例えば、
数値が1の場合は
0000001と値を変更し、
数値が123の場合は
0000123と値を変更したいです。
ご存知の方ご教授いただけますと助かります。
回答4件
あなたの回答
tips
プレビュー
投稿2015/07/27 02:25
Perlにて
取得した数値に
sprintf("%03d",$数値);
のようにゼロ埋めをしたいのですが
変数に格納される数値は最大7桁あり、
数値によって埋める0の数が動的に
変えるためにはどのようにコーディングしたらいいのでしょうか。
例えば、
数値が1の場合は
0000001と値を変更し、
数値が123の場合は
0000123と値を変更したいです。
ご存知の方ご教授いただけますと助かります。
回答4件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2015/07/27 03:08